HCPC Registered Biomedical Scientist 9.00am – 5.30pm Monday – Friday 4-month Contract, initially through until November 2025 (possibility of extension). The role is the equivalent to NHS band 6 and based on-site in the Pathology dept at NHS Hospital in West London. We are seeking immediately available local candidates for quicker starts. COBAS 8000 experience required, Winpath experience highly desirable Our client is currently recruiting for a HCPC registered Biomedical Scientist on an initial 4-month temporary contract to be based in a busy Path lab in a West London Hospital. Experience with high throughput diagnostic and screening procedures utilising Roche COBAS 8000 analysers and accurately recording all results on the Winpath LIMS. Applicants must be HCPC registered and have at least 12 – 18 months experience working in a busy lab testing environment. Our client has informed us that Visa sponsorship is not available for this temporary role but applications will be considered from BMS with at least 6 – 12 months remaining on a PSW visa.
